메뉴 건너뛰기




Volumn 65, Issue , 2007, Pages 229-248

PyCSP - Communicating sequential processes for python

Author keywords

Clusters; Computational science; Concurrency; CSP; eScience; Parallel; Python; Teaching

Indexed keywords

COMPUTER ARCHITECTURE; COMPUTER PROGRAMMING LANGUAGES; COMPUTER SOFTWARE; DIGITAL LIBRARIES; MULTIPROGRAMMING; PARALLEL PROCESSING SYSTEMS; SOFTWARE PROTOTYPING;

EID: 34948852748     PISSN: 13837575     EISSN: None     Source Type: Journal    
DOI: None     Document Type: Conference Paper
Times cited : (29)

References (32)
  • 3
    • 21144444258 scopus 로고    scopus 로고
    • On the performance of the python programming language for serial and parallel scientific computations
    • IOS Press
    • Xing Cai, Hans Petter Langtangen, and Harvard Moe. On the performance of the python programming language for serial and parallel scientific computations. Scientific Programming, Vol 13, Issue 1, IOS Press, pages 31-56, 2005.
    • (2005) Scientific Programming , vol.13 , Issue.1 , pp. 31-56
    • Cai, X.1    Petter Langtangen, H.2    Moe, H.3
  • 9
    • 34948870750 scopus 로고    scopus 로고
    • J.Moores, Native JCSP: the CSP-for-java library with a Low-Overhead CPS Kernel. In P.H.Welch and A.W.P.Bakkers, editors, Communicating Process Architectures 2000, 58 of Concurrent Systems Engineering, pages 263-273. WoTUG, IOS Press (Amsterdam), September 2000.
    • J.Moores, Native JCSP: the CSP-for-java library with a Low-Overhead CPS Kernel. In P.H.Welch and A.W.P.Bakkers, editors, Communicating Process Architectures 2000, volume 58 of Concurrent Systems Engineering, pages 263-273. WoTUG, IOS Press (Amsterdam), September 2000.
  • 11
    • 84886827069 scopus 로고    scopus 로고
    • CSP networking for java (JCSP.net)
    • P.M.A.Sloot, C.J.K.Tan, J.J.Dongarra, and A.G.Hoekstra, editors, Computational Science, ICCS 2002, of, Springer-Verlag, April
    • P.H.Welch, J.R.Aldous, and J.Foster. CSP networking for java (JCSP.net). In P.M.A.Sloot, C.J.K.Tan, J.J.Dongarra, and A.G.Hoekstra, editors, Computational Science - ICCS 2002, volume 2330 of Lecture Notes in Computer Science, pages 695-708. Springer-Verlag, April 2002.
    • (2002) Lecture Notes in Computer Science , vol.2330 , pp. 695-708
    • Welch, P.H.1    Aldous, J.R.2    Foster, J.3
  • 12
    • 34948843937 scopus 로고    scopus 로고
    • PyCSPdistribution. http://www.cs.uit.no/~johnm/code/PyCSP/.
    • PyCSPdistribution
  • 14
    • 34948888091 scopus 로고    scopus 로고
    • BioPerl. http://www.bioperl.org/.
    • BioPerl
  • 15
    • 34948845989 scopus 로고    scopus 로고
    • Perl for Bioinformatics and Internet
    • Perl for Bioinformatics and Internet, http://biptest.weizmann.ac.il/ course/prog/.
  • 16
    • 1942528832 scopus 로고    scopus 로고
    • O'Reilly, ISBN 0-596-00080-4. Also see
    • James Tisdall. Beginning Perl for Bioinformatics. O'Reilly, 2001. ISBN 0-596-00080-4. Also see http://www.perl.eom/pub/a/2002/01/02/bioinf.html.
    • (2001) Beginning Perl for Bioinformatics
    • Tisdall, J.1
  • 17
    • 34948886029 scopus 로고    scopus 로고
    • Krste Asanovic et. al. The Landscape of Parallel Computing Research: A View from Berkeley, 2006. Technical Report UCB/EECS-2006-183, Electrical Engineering and Computer Sciences University of Californai at Berkeley.
    • Krste Asanovic et. al. The Landscape of Parallel Computing Research: A View from Berkeley, 2006. Technical Report UCB/EECS-2006-183, Electrical Engineering and Computer Sciences University of Californai at Berkeley.
  • 18
    • 57649241435 scopus 로고
    • A Message-Passing Interface Standard
    • MPI:, March
    • MPI: A Message-Passing Interface Standard. Message Passing Interface Forum, March 1994.
    • (1994) Message Passing Interface Forum
  • 19
    • 34948867623 scopus 로고    scopus 로고
    • Pypar software package
    • Pypar software package, http://datamining.anu.edu.au/~ole/pypar/.
  • 20
    • 34948854183 scopus 로고    scopus 로고
    • pyMPI software package
    • pyMPI software package, http://pympi.sourceforge.net/.
  • 21
    • 0024640163 scopus 로고
    • Linda in Context
    • April
    • N. Carnero and D. Gelernter. Linda in Context. Commun. ACM, 32(4):pp. 444-458, April 1989.
    • (1989) Commun. ACM , vol.32 , Issue.4 , pp. 444-458
    • Carnero, N.1    Gelernter, D.2
  • 23
    • 34948884999 scopus 로고    scopus 로고
    • Fnorb software package
    • Fnorb software package, http://fnorb.sourceforge.net/.
  • 24
    • 34948881083 scopus 로고    scopus 로고
    • John Markus Bjørndalen, Otto Anshus, Tore Larsen, and Brian Vinter. PATHS - Integrating the Principles of Method-Combination and Remote Procedure Calls for Run-Time Configuration and Tuning of High-Performance Distributed Application. In Norsk Informatikk Konferanse, pages 164-175, November 2001.
    • John Markus Bjørndalen, Otto Anshus, Tore Larsen, and Brian Vinter. PATHS - Integrating the Principles of Method-Combination and Remote Procedure Calls for Run-Time Configuration and Tuning of High-Performance Distributed Application. In Norsk Informatikk Konferanse, pages 164-175, November 2001.
  • 25
    • 84889576168 scopus 로고    scopus 로고
    • John Markus Bjørndalen, Otto Anshus, Tore Larsen, Lars Ailo Bongo, and Brian Vinter. Scalable Processing and Communication Performance in a Multi-Media Related Context. Euromicro 2002, Dortmund, Germany, September 2002.
    • John Markus Bjørndalen, Otto Anshus, Tore Larsen, Lars Ailo Bongo, and Brian Vinter. Scalable Processing and Communication Performance in a Multi-Media Related Context. Euromicro 2002, Dortmund, Germany, September 2002.
  • 26
    • 34948824771 scopus 로고    scopus 로고
    • Peter H. Welch, Neil Brown, James Moores, Kevin Chalmers, and Bernhard Sputh. Integrating and Extending JCSP. In A.A.McEwan, S.Schneider, W.Ifill, and P.Welch, editors, Communicating Process Architectures 2007, Jul 2007.
    • Peter H. Welch, Neil Brown, James Moores, Kevin Chalmers, and Bernhard Sputh. Integrating and Extending JCSP. In A.A.McEwan, S.Schneider, W.Ifill, and P.Welch, editors, Communicating Process Architectures 2007, Jul 2007.
  • 30
    • 84990661486 scopus 로고
    • Emulating Digital Logic using Transputer Networks (Very High Level Parallelism = Simplicity = Performance)
    • Proceedings of the Parallel Architectures and Languages Europe International Conference, of, Eindhoven, Netherlands, June, Springer-Verlag, sponsored by the CEC ESPRIT Programme
    • P.H. Welch. Emulating Digital Logic using Transputer Networks (Very High Level Parallelism = Simplicity = Performance). In Proceedings of the Parallel Architectures and Languages Europe International Conference, volume 258 of Springer-Verlag Lecture Notes in Computer Science, pages 357-373, Eindhoven, Netherlands, June 1987. Springer-Verlag, sponsored by the CEC ESPRIT Programme.
    • (1987) Springer-Verlag Lecture Notes in Computer Science , vol.258 , pp. 357-373
    • Welch, P.H.1
  • 31
    • 0036999468 scopus 로고    scopus 로고
    • Prioritised Dynamic Communicating Processes - Part I. In James Pascoe, Roger Loader, and Vaidy Sunderam, editors
    • sep
    • Fred Barnes and Peter H. Welch. Prioritised Dynamic Communicating Processes - Part I. In James Pascoe, Roger Loader, and Vaidy Sunderam, editors, Communicating Process Architectures 2002, pages 321-352, sep 2002.
    • (2002) Communicating Process Architectures 2002 , pp. 321-352
    • Barnes, F.1    Welch, P.H.2


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.